"We're only concerned with 'wouldn't it be cool if'": In Episode Seven, Adam Zimmerman, a senior vice president with the Atlanta Braves responsible for all things fan experience and marketing, joins us. We talk about careers in sports marketing, activating a ballpark for fan enjoyment and his love of Jason Isbell.

"I have friends in my head": In Episode Five, we visit with Kenya Murray, an epidemiologist pursuing a Ph.D. at the University of Georgia's College of Public Health. We talk about her work with the College's Health Equity Fellows program, her role on the frontlines of the initial COVID-19 outbreak in New York City and the lack of representation in the public health field for Black men and women.
